## Tuning

The receipt mailer (Almsgate) batches donation receipts and sends through the Thornquay relay. On-call: if the queue backs up, resist the urge to crank batch size — the relay rate-limits per connection, and bigger batches just mean bigger retries. Scale worker count first, then shorten the flush interval. Dedupe window must stay longer than the retry horizon or donors get duplicate receipts, which generates tickets. All knobs live in one place and are read at worker start. Current production values follow.

tuning table, kajop-yafof:
QUOTAS = {
    "wenath": 10,
    "ulaael": 5,
}

Runbook: Veldrane SFTP drop. Partner files from Quillbrook land hourly under /incoming/quillbrook. If the poller stalls, restart the ferrybox service and check lag in the Marlowe dashboard. Do not reprocess files older than 48h without sign-off from the ingest lead. The poller authenticates with the credential stored in .env.partner. Add the following line to that file:

vault entry, hahaf-tahop: VAULT_KEY3=84f

Subject: Memtrace cut-over complete

Team,

Cut-over to Memtrace v2 for GPU memory profiling finished last night. Old v1 agents are disabled; any tickets referencing v1 dashboards should be closed as resolved-by-migration. Sampling overhead is now under 2% and allocation traces include kernel names. Known gap: profiles older than 30 days were not migrated. Point customers at the v2 docs for setup questions. For reference when troubleshooting, the agent now runs with the following configuration.

settings of bagaf-bawip:
[aldax]
port = 5000
region = south-4
host = aldax.brasklabs.corp
team = brivan
timeout_ms = 2000
retries = 2

Quarterly Planning Note — Loyalty Overhaul

Hi sales leads,

As flagged at the Thornbury offsite, we're rebuilding the Emberpoints programme from the ground up next quarter. Tiers drop from five to three, points stop expiring, and redemptions move in-app. Expect some grumbling from long-tenure accounts — we'll arm you with a migration one-pager before launch week. Flag any at-risk accounts to Priya's team early. The strategic detail below stays confidential within this circle.

management briefing: The pricing group signed off on a budget of $195.6 million for Project Quenir.